There’s nowhere quite like Worn-Out-Wares Café, affectionately known as an eclectic one-stop shop for lovers of fine things in the historic town of Singleton. Set in a delightful building fitted out with grey French doors and rustic brick archways, Worn-Out-Wares is part café, florist and homewares shop. Soak up Worn-Out-Wares’ good old fashioned country charm as you stroll through a European-inspired courtyard surrounded by unusual treasures, old and new, before browsing a seasonal menu of simple, fresh and tasty fare – think housemade baked beans with chorizo and fried egg for breakfast, or grilled lavash with chicken, spinach and semi-dried tomato for lunch. You can also relax with a cup of their famed locally produced coffee or treat yourself to a high tea of decadent handmade treats.
